With a stay at Hotel Colonial San Agustin, you'll be centrally located in Quito, steps from San Agustin Museum and Church of San Agustin. This hotel is 0.1 mi (0.1 km) from Sucre Theatre and 0.3 mi (0.5 km) from Bolivar Theatre.
Pamper yourself with onsite massages or take in the view from a garden. Additional features at this Colonial hotel include complimentary wireless internet access, concierge services, and a communal living room.
Grab a bite at Cafe Colonial San Agustin, a café which features a bar/lounge and a garden view. You can also stay in and take advantage of the room service (during limited hours).
Featured amenities include a 24-hour business center, a 24-hour front desk, and multilingual staff. A roundtrip airport shuttle is provided for a surcharge (available 24 hours).
Stay in one of 18 guestrooms featuring flat-screen televisions. Complimentary wireless internet access is available to keep you connected. Private bathrooms with showers feature complimentary toiletries and hair dryers. Conveniences include phones, as well as safes and desks.
